Understanding Silicon Carbon Anode Materials
Silicon carbon anode materials are crucial components of lithium-ion batteries, offering higher energy density compared to conventional graphite anodes. These materials address challenges such as low battery capacity and limited charging cycles, making them an ideal choice for applications in EVs, consumer electronics, and renewable energy storage systems.
Key Industry Dynamics
1. Growing Electric Vehicle Market
The global EV industry is a significant driver for the lithium battery silicon carbon anode material market. Governments worldwide are implementing stringent emission regulations and offering incentives to promote EV adoption. The enhanced energy density and efficiency of silicon carbon anodes make them indispensable for extending EV range and reducing charging times.
2. Technological Advancements
Continuous R&D efforts are fostering innovations in silicon carbon anode materials. Companies are exploring nanotechnology and composite materials to improve battery performance and durability. These advancements are reducing production costs and enhancing scalability, thereby fueling market growth.
3. Regional Insights
- North America: Valued at USD 109.70 million in 2023, the North American market is expected to grow at a CAGR of 30.77% from 2025 to 2030. This growth is attributed to robust investments in EV infrastructure, increasing consumer awareness, and strong governmental support.
- Asia-Pacific: Home to leading battery manufacturers, the Asia-Pacific region remains a hotspot for market expansion. Countries like China, Japan, and South Korea are spearheading advancements in lithium battery technologies.
- Europe: With a focus on sustainability, Europe is rapidly adopting silicon carbon anode materials to support its clean energy and green mobility initiatives.
